Mechanical Assembler Aerotek
Overview
Mechanical Assembler at Aerotek seeks skilled professional to assemble mechanical components for panels chassis housings cabinets enclosures and large assemblies. This role drives production efficiency while maintaining high quality standards.
What You'll Do11
- 1Assemble mechanical components for front and rear panels chassis housings cabinets enclosures and large assemblies according to documentation
- 2Build precision electro-mechanical equipment ensuring correct part fitting and alignment
- 3Install interconnect wiring into enclosures as required
- 4Read and interpret blueprints and schematic drawings
- 5Use hand tools power tools and measuring devices to complete tasks
- 6Follow documented processes to verify proper fit alignment and function
- 7Maintain clean organized work area and warehouse equipment
- 8Work efficiently to meet production schedules and support increased order volume
- 9Perform overtime when needed to support demand
- 10Inspect assembled components for accuracy and adjust as necessary
- 11Collaborate with cross-functional teams to achieve operational goals
Requirements9
- 1Proven mechanical assembly experience
- 2Ability to read blueprints and schematics
- 3Proficiency with standard hand tools
- 4Experience using power tools safely
- 5Strong attention to detail
- 6Experience in production environments
- 7Comfort with electrical wiring
- 8Reliability and willingness to work overtime
- 9Commitment to safety and quality standards
